TENNIS BALL PRESSURIZER METHOD AND APPARATUS
20230285809 · 2023-09-14 ·

An apparatus having a control circuit including a computer processor and a computer memory configured with computer software. The control circuit causes a first test assembly to conduct an initial test of the air pressure within an inner chamber of a first tennis ball; and if the control circuit determines that the air pressure is below a threshold, a pressurization process increases the air pressure inside the inner chamber of the first tennis ball by piercing the outer skin of the first tennis ball with a needle, until a tip of the needle is in the inner chamber, and a first opening, plugged by the needle, is formed in the outer skin of the first tennis ball. The needle tip is thereafter withdrawn from the inner chamber of the first tennis ball, leaving the first opening unplugged and sealant is applied to the first opening to close the first opening.

BASKETBALL

A basketball may include a single integrally formed unitary body having a first layer comprising an inner lattice, second layer having an outer lattice and surface strips, and radial beams interconnecting the first layer and the second layer.

Illuminated Water Toys
20170100678 · 2017-04-13 ·

An illuminated water toy may be used to play games or to practice diving in the water. An illuminated water toy may include a body containing a light emitting device. The light emitting device having a first circuit board, a light emitting element coupled to the first circuit board and a battery housing coupled to the light emitting device. A second circuit board is coupled to the battery housing. Four conductors are coupled to the second circuit board with two of the four conductors being coupled to the light emitting device. Another two of the four conductors are coupled to two water contacts, wherein the two water contacts are located on an outside of the illuminated water toy, and wherein on exposure to water, the two water contacts are electrically connected causing the light emitting element to be illuminated.

ILLUMINATED BALL
20170100645 · 2017-04-13 ·

A filling device may be used to fill a ball or other inflatable item from a water source such as a hose. A filling device may include an adapter having a cylindrical body with a hollow threaded interior, one closed end and one open end. A filling coupler is coupled to the one closed end of the cylindrical body. The one closed end of the cylindrical body has an opening formed therethrough and the filling coupler is coupled to the one closed end covering the opening. The filling coupler has a hollow threaded interior in fluid communication with the opening. A tip may be removably coupled to the filling coupler. The tip may be a ball inflation needle, a water balloon filling tip or the like.
